If a nichrome wire has a resistance of 15Ω and is connected across the terminals of a 3.0 V flashlight battery, how much current
scoray [572]

Answer:

0.20 A

Explanation:

The current in the wire is given by Ohm's law:

I=\frac{V}{R}

where

I is the current

V is the voltage

R is the resistance

In this problem,

V = 3.0 V is the voltage

R=15 \Omega is the resistance

Substituting into the formula,

I=\frac{3.0 V}{15 \Omega}=0.20 A
